The woman known as The Spider was once a promising fighter in Zhu society, seen as someone who would one day becoming a legendary martial artist due to her unique abilities and skills. But following problems in her life she turned away from society and became a deadly fighter feared in distant lands. No one knows what exactly she was doing in her absence, but the woman that came back was changed and beneath her polite actions were always sinister undertones. She hangs around high society once more, but many feel she is plotting something and all fear the venom that her name implies.

A Tribal by birth Ing Rao spent her childhood in the jungles
outside of the Empire. There she was trained to be a hunter, not only to catch
food but to help defend her tribe from the various beasts and monsters that roam
the wilderness. As a young teenager she
was hunting by herself when she wandered into a nearby village, there her life
was changed forever when she met a retired chef once renown all throughout the
Empire. She returned every day and soon
became his student, learning the cooking art of his family and using her
hunting skills to gain more exotic ingredients for them to make use of. As the years passed she became both a master
chef and hunter/tracker, soon picking up his former name as she began to travel
the Empire crafting dishes desired by even the highest nobles and foreign
leaders. She continues to do so despite constant requests to hire her permanently,
she instead focuses on building her knowledge and skills and increasing the
honor of her art by attempting to craft a dish worthy of going down in their
peoples legends.

From a land beyond even the farthest corners of the Empire, Eraeli is known to her people as a Vahun-Raat. Meaning Child of the Gods, the Vahun-Raat are individuals given blessings from the gods of the land which for Eraeli meant a third eye. The only one within her clan she was at one point being primed to be a spiritual leader of sorts, but instead found her true calling as the Avatar of Crafting. Using her third eye to perceive and understand the true potential of anything (or anyone) she sees, Eraeli has become the most respected blacksmith within her lands as well as an excellent coach for aspiring hunters and warriors. Eventually growing bored with her Vahun-Raat life she set out to go on an adventure to see distant lands, experience new techniques, craft with more exotic materials, and bring home new ideas and philosophies to her people. During her travels she has already made quite a name for herself in other lands, with her unique abilities making her in high demand among the rich and powerful seeking someone to create the perfect monument or weapon in their honor. She finds herself in the Empire in hopes of gaining an audience with the Empress to fully explore Zhu materials and forge a weapon as a gesture of friendship from her distant people in case they ever have official contact.

The Shima Clan had traditionally stayed passive in the wars that ravaged their land, a collection of religious villages that focused more on dealings with the spirit world. Over time they found themselves dragged into conflict more and more, the changing nature of war and politics of the region slowly building up more and more enemy clans that sought their destruction. Shima had no choice but to embrace the old ways once more, their summoners and samurai retrained for war over the last few generations to face these new conflicts and more than capable of going on the offensive. This new more war ready Shima clan was the one that Keiji was born into, one of Boss Shima's several sons his life was a mix of luxury and bloodshed. While not next in line for control he was still expected to be a leader and began fighting in the wars of his clan when he was barely even a teenager. He had received the best of training and been augmented with old Shima relics to further his potential, awakening a deadly killing machine beneath his soft girly appearance. Outside of battle the young Lord always seems happy and cheerful and more focused on romantic pursuits than any glory. Any familiar with him know however that regardless of his personality his loyalty to his clan means he will do anything to protect and hidden under his feminine gaze are the eyes of a hardened killer.

Rani Ibeshi is the daughter of legendary warrior and Imperial retainer Dokura Ibeshi, as such she was born into the high caste society and specifically spent her whole life around nobility. Very early on it was decided she was be like her mother and be the retainer for Princess Aya, everyone expecting her to live up to the job and be great example of such an important and honorable role. She was a little rough as a child but everyone assumed it was just natural energy from her father, but as she grew it became clear she was far from the perfect woman they expected. She was violent, loud, foul mouthed, and all around thuggish. She was nothing like her mother outside of both of them being skilled at fighting, and most people regarded her as yet another delinquent or hoodlum. But she never does things that are overtly criminal, with most of her violence being directed towards other troublemakers and her high borne status and Imperial connections give her more leeway then the average citizen anyway. A lot of things get said about her, people on all levels of society speaking ill of her and even her mother is concerned with the person she became; but despite that there is one thing that is agreed on. She is a great fighter and she always is there for the Princess when needed; she may not be the woman everyone wanted, but she is a good retainer and friend to Aya.

For Rani I knew I needed someone that was one of the other Zhu races, to help show some of the diversity of the Empire. So an Ethera made the most sense for a bodyguard type character, a natural berserker with a notably different look from the others. From that idea I merged the idea that each of the royals has a main retainer as well as wanting Dokura to have some more development so turned Rani into one of her children. Taking elements from her initial storyline and my love of anime to create sort of a thuggish delinquent type character. With all of that in mind the last thing was the design itself, which me and Henry tried to create something very different from the other characters to fit that if it wasn't for her bloodline she would be just another thug; the trouble making daughter of a well respected woman. So taking inspiration from punk fashion and mixing it with a sort of anime bully look we got her outfit and hair.

High Priestess Niang was always thought to be keeping things
from the rest of the government, but no one was prepared to see just how many.
The raid on her temple revealed hundreds of scrolls and evidence of secret
experiments, many of which while not officially illegal would have been made so
if it was known. But the one that sparked the whole investigation was the
experiment that managed to escape: a young boy named Takuya. Takuya selective breeding and experiments done
on him from a fetus up until he escaped as a preteen, creating someone with so
much magic floating through his body that he was partially a mana construct
himself. He managed to escape from the
temple he was housed in during a chaotic battle between the priestesses and an
enemy faction, and eventually ended up near the palace as the Empress was
passing.
Takuya's only knowledge of the Empress had come from Niang
and the other priestesses at the temple, so when he came across her he expected a fight. Instead the Empress saw what
he was, and that he was hurt and went to help him up. Her guards were on edge
but she stayed perfectly calm as she reached for his hand with a smile. Takuya
looked up into the eyes of the most beautiful person he had ever seen, feeling
a sense of caring and safety he didn't think possible. When he took her hand
that day, his life changed forever. When his handler came demanding him back,
the Empress defended him both out of wanting to know more and out of disgust
from such things being kept from her. She fought and killed the handler before
taking Takuya in for questioning. He explained what he was, and what he knew
about their other experiments as well as what was planned for him in the
future. He was given an offer he couldn't refuse, to stay in the palace and
work for her against Niang. It was at that moment that he began to know what he
now calls his real family, and he is forever grateful to Li Ling for giving him
purpose and a home with her. Years later he still works for her with undying loyalty. Always ready
to not only research for her to but to put his magical power to offensive use
and kill those who would threaten his true mother, The Empress.

Princess Aya Li Qiao is the eldest daughter of Empress Li Ling Qiao and the heir to the Imperial throne. Born for the sole purpose of one day replacing her mother, instead of a child out of love she has struggled with understanding her place from a young age. Her mother is very strict and constantly pushes for Aya to be better in everywhere and was never really there emotionally. Such a way of raising resulted in a young girl who always felt the only way to earn her mothers love to constantly prove herself. So she strives to learn and understand the political intricacies as well as mastering the family martial arts. She has very little friends outside of her family and palace staff, any outside social interaction almost always being for the sole purpose of learning how to deal with people as a princess and sitting in on meetings regarding law or trade. Most of her free-time is spent training instead of hanging out with others leading to a more introverted princess who rarely has the patience to really deal with those outside her circle and struggles to define herself beyond the fact that she is the daughter of a loved and feared Empress.

Ko-Shin and Nan-Su are twin Zhuni sisters and the sole
students/daughters of respected martial arts master Ban "Cannon Fist"
Liao. They have a rather unique mutation
of being born twins, their dantian and their very souls became connected to the
point that neither can access the full extent at the same time as the
other. While this isn't a problem or
even noticeable while just moving around and being calm, the moment one gets
excited or expresses any big emotion the other feels less. If one becomes filled with an emotion or
feeling to extreme levels the other becomes a passive body just following her
sister around and maneuver based on base instinct if danger comes until she calms
down. Doing this also transfer recent
thoughts and feelings to the other, allowing them to send messages across any
distance without speaking and if only one closes her eyes she can see through
her sister's. Due this level of a bond
they are extremely close and always right next to each other unless they are
needed by their father in two places at once.
Building on their bond their father has trained them in a variation of
his fighting style built to be used by two people at once, the two sisters
fighting as extensions of the other with every movement chained and built on. They are capable of switching offense and
defense as needed with no noticeable communication with the other sister chaining
an attack off of the block or parry right as it happens.
Much like their father they don't have real jobs, though they
do have a house and land thanks to their wealthy mother instead they let her handle
everything and travel around fighting people and training in their martial
art. Much like him they normally pay off
debts and bills via beating up trouble makers and doing shows. Their goal in life is to become a legendary
martial arts hero that is spoken about for generations, and to that end they
seek out anything and anyone related to martial arts and constantly enter
tournaments. Their father having successfully
convinced several high ranking officials that his daughters were one person
with a chi technique that splits them in two, allowing them to fight in single
tournaments if they want to. Where they
often develop one sided rivalries with people of great skill or children of
other masters swearing to overcome them and prove that their father is the
greatest master no matter if the other side cares or not.

So early on when decided to do a Visual Novel dealing with the Empress's daughter (who will get her own profile soon enough) I decided she needed some good teenage rivals as part of the cast of characters. After thinking of things that fit the martial arts theme I chose a pair of characters that would be out to prove themselves at every turn. Being two of them kept the challenge up and gave a real obstacle to showcase where she is and where she still has to go as a martial artist and their goal having to do with family fit well with hers of what she has to live up to. After that we thought of ways to make interactions cool and decided twins would be the cutest choice and based their quirks and stuff off of that decision. And so we got what are actually my favorite characters design wise.

Xing Yi's most loyal follower and retainer, the woman known
as Dokura is mostly an enigma to Zhu society. She is regarded as a hero and
patriot but all records are very vague on her past with the only solid information
being that she has followed the matriarch since she was a teenager. Both a bodyguard and an assassin she puts her
all into serving the Imperial family and doing what she can to ensure that Xing
Yi is safe and her will is carried out.
A sense of duty and tradition that she tries very hard to pass on to her
own teenage daughter to mixed success. On
the surface she maintains a strong presence and unwavering confidence and
loyalty but beneath it she has her own set of issues. A daughter that forsakes
tradition being at the top of her list, but there is also a creeping sense of
doubt in regards to her Matriarch as she begins to wonder if Xing Yi is losing
her way and becoming something other than the woman she'd give her life for. She had also been a symbol of Zhu strength and loyalty, and the problems she is starting to face may be signs of what is happening to her society as a whole.

Hirara is an anomaly, not a single person alive knows where
she came from or has any memory of her being a child or even when she first
appeared. There are no records of her
family or any jobs she held in the past.
All people know is that she tends to show up wherever large scale events
happen, always offering her assistance for whatever is going on. Outside of that it was more likely for people
to encounter her at random, the woman seemingly walking towards and unknown
destination always willing to help out anyone she meets along the way or at
least talk to them. While always known,
Hirara reached Empire wide fame after effortlessly beating several high profile
martial arts masters who challenged her to a duel over what they saw as a
slight against them. Her combat prowess
soon being what she was most known for as people from all over the universe
came to either fight her or to try and learn from her, very few actually being
taken as students (most notable of which is Xing Yi)

Years of studying with a shady mentor, and dealing with
personal tragedy has brought changes in the once idealistic and eager princess. When she became Empress she was much harsher
than people expected, her rule cold and
deadly while still ensuring the prosperity of her people, often at the cost of
several others. The typical mostly hands
off approach was gone, replaced with what many referred to as the iron fist of
progress. She soon became one of the
most feared leaders on several worlds, a war criminal and heartless tyrant to
seem a beacon of hope and restoring former glory to others. While her presence was everywhere in her
reign, what she actually did outsides of policies and punishments is unknown to
the majority of people. But she would frequently vanish for a while leaving her
followers to simply follower directions laid out, as soon as her daughter
became of age she left the Empire for over a decade with no sightings. Only returned after her granddaughter began
to go through training, and leaving once more (with the granddaughter) when the
then current Empress died. Now in
present day she sort of just floats in and out, rumors about her personally
dealing with those who know too much or she holds a grudge against. Despite
being retired she holds a lot of influence and many remain loyal to her and
many believe that she may still secretly run the Empire and that Empress Li Hua
could be merely a puppet following her grandmothers commands.
